H3: A Glimpse into Our Inspection Process

Imagine a new shipment of kaolin clay arriving at our facility in Liling. Before a single bag is unloaded, my inspection team is there. Here is what they do:

  • Sampling: They take samples from multiple bags throughout the shipment, not just one from the front. This ensures the entire batch is homogenous and consistent.
  • Physical & Chemical Checks:
    • Purity Screening: Under bright, controlled lighting, they perform a visual check for dark specks (iron oxide) that can cause pinholes or blemishes in the final fired product.
    • Moisture Content: Using a digital moisture meter, they verify the clay's water content. Too much or too little can lead to cracking or warping during the ceramic mug manufacturing process.
    • Initial Heavy Metal Test: We use screening kits for a rapid preliminary check for lead and cadmium. Any batch that raises even a slight concern is immediately quarantined for further lab analysis or outright rejection.
  • Glaze Verification: Our ceramic glaze quality control is just as rigorous. Each batch of glaze is tested for particle size (fineness), which affects the smoothness of the final finish, and undergoes the same stringent screening for heavy metals.

This tangible, hands-on process is our first and most important line of defense. It's how we move from simply claiming high standards to proving them with every batch.

H3: Mitigating Heavy Metal Risks Proactively

The single greatest risk in ceramic manufacturing is the potential for heavy metals, particularly lead and cadmium, to leach from the glaze into food or beverages. Many factories rely solely on testing the finished product. The problem with this method is that it's reactive. A failed test on a finished batch means you have a significant problem and a compromised shipment.

Our approach is proactive. By implementing rigorous lead and cadmium testing for ceramics on the raw glazes, we prevent these contaminants from ever entering the production cycle. This is the most critical step in ensuring compliance with a wide range of regulations, from basic FDA requirements for ceramic drinkware to the much more stringent limits required for California Proposition 65 compliance for mugs. It is far more effective to build safety in from the start than to try and inspect it in at the end.

H3: Raw Material vs. Finished Product Inspection

These two stages of quality control serve different but complementary purposes. Understanding the distinction highlights the comprehensive nature of our system.

Inspection Stage Raw Material Inspection Finished Product Inspection
Primary Goal Prevent systemic safety & quality issues Catch process-induced & aesthetic defects
Timing Before production begins After firing, decoration, and cooling
Key Checks Chemical composition, purity, moisture Cracks, pinholes, color accuracy, print quality
Focus Foundational material stability Visual perfection, dimensional accuracy

H3: Our Final Inspection Checklist in Action

Every mug that comes off our production line must pass through a final quality gate manned by a dedicated team. For every order, they take a statistically significant sample of mugs and evaluate them against a detailed checklist. Here’s a look at what they check for:

  • Visual Defects: Using a master sample for comparison, they check for any of the common ceramic mug defects, such as pinholes, glaze drips, color inconsistencies, or smudges in the printed logo.
  • Structural Integrity: They run their fingers along the rim and handle to check for any sharpness. They perform a stability test on a perfectly flat surface and a water-fill test to ensure there are no hidden leaks.
  • Dimensional Accuracy: They use calipers to measure the height, diameter, and handle placement to ensure they conform to the technical specifications agreed upon in the order.

How do you ensure consistency across different production batches?

We ensure consistency through three key practices. First, we use approved master samples for color, glaze finish, and print quality for every order. Second, we maintain detailed process documentation for every step. Finally, we retain labeled samples of raw materials from each batch, allowing for complete traceability if any issues arise.

What happens if a raw material batch fails inspection?

If a raw material shipment fails any of our initial tests, it is immediately rejected and returned to the supplier. That material is never allowed to enter our main warehouse. What is the difference between FDA and EU ceramic regulations?

Both the FDA and EU regulate the amount of leachable lead and cadmium from ceramicware that comes into contact with food. However, they specify different maximum permissible limits and use different testing protocols (e.g., acid solution, temperature, and duration).
